Transaction 3e3106a723ac14e5bede68c5ab124edbe44d48f3ba75f29f84ea7ab40de29cb8

1 Input
2 Outputs
  • 3e3106a723ac14e5bede68c5ab124edbe44d48f3ba75f29f84ea7ab40de29cb8:0
  • value  4335979
    address  17z2bTPP51FhhhvVG8vnpHCMsRykm8YgGD
  • 3e3106a723ac14e5bede68c5ab124edbe44d48f3ba75f29f84ea7ab40de29cb8:1
  • value  5233600
    address  1FrjRHHDXCWf1uT8abncF5YJrPyqqjqawU